Abstract

The invention discloses a kind of wheat protein peptide and preparation method thereof and application.This wheat protein peptide prepares according to the method comprised the steps: adopt papoid to carry out enzyme digestion reaction to wheat protein concentrate, obtain described wheat protein peptide.Its relative molecular mass, mainly between 0 ~ 1000Da, forms by 2 ~ 9 amino acid.Wheat protein peptide provided by the present invention can be used for preparing the product with functions such as hypotensive, analgesia, opioid peptides sample are active, as medicine, healthcare products, food, skin care product, hair shampoo article or articles for washing etc.The preparation technology that the present invention prepares wheat protein peptide is simple and easy, less investment, instant effect, and return rate is high, input reciprocation cycle is short, is suitable for suitability for industrialized production.

Background technology
Peptide is the hydrolysate of protein, i.e. the structure fragment of protein.Two amino acid connect into dipeptides by peptide bond, and three amino acid connect into tripeptides by peptide bond, and multiple amino acid connects into polypeptide by peptide bond.Generally the peptide of 2-10 amino-acid residue composition, be referred to as oligopeptides.Because the molecule of the molecule opposing proteins of peptide is much smaller, but biological activity is very high, a small amount of peptide just can play an important role, so be called as bioactive peptide.
The infinite glamour of bioactive peptide is, it than protein or total free aminoacids digestion faster, absorb more, biological value and nutritive value higher.In recent years, many bioactive peptide products with different biological function are developed, develop, and obtain unusual effect for practice.Amino acid sequence different in bioactive peptide, determining them has different functions, and they are by multiple metabolism and physiological regulation, can play the effects such as Promote immunity, Green Tea Extract, hormone regulation, antibacterial, antiviral, hypotensive, reducing blood-fat
Wheat is grass, be the widest food crop that distribute in the world, sown area is the hat of food crop, is to prepare the abundant and cheap raw material of bioactive peptide, meanwhile, the exploitation of wheat bioactive peptide and the checking of biological effect also greatly improve utilization ratio and the economic worth of wheat.

Embodiment
The experimental technique used in following embodiment if no special instructions, is ordinary method.
Material used in following embodiment, reagent etc., if no special instructions, all can obtain from commercial channels.
The preparation of embodiment 1, wheat protein peptide
Wheat protein concentrate take wheat gluten as raw material, and every 1g wheat gluten adds the aqueous sodium hydroxide solution that 10ml concentration is 0.1mol/L, fully stirs after 1 hour and carry out centrifugation, collecting precipitation; Supernatant liquor acetic acid is adjusted to pH4, after being heated to 90 DEG C, places 10 minutes, recentrifuge is separated, collecting precipitation, namely obtains wheat protein concentrate after the precipitation of twice collection being merged.
The preparation of wheat protein peptide
The wheat protein concentrate of above-mentioned preparation is dropped in enzymatic vessel, in enzymatic vessel, adds the water of 15 times being equivalent to described wheat protein concentrate quality, need the amount of papoid 8000U to add papoid by enzymolysis every gram wheat protein concentrate; Stirring and evenly mixing post-heating to 65 DEG C carries out enzyme digestion reaction 2 hours, and enzymolysis process uses Glacial acetic acid adjust ph, keeps pH value at 5.5-5.9; After enzymolysis terminates, also need to carry out enzyme-deactivating process to enzymolysis solution, the condition of described enzyme-deactivating is temperature 100 DEG C, and the time is 20 minutes.Under-4 DEG C of conditions, refrigerate settlement treatment 12 hours afterwards, get supernatant liquor, more namely obtain wheat protein peptide concentrated solution with after Plate Filtration; Wheat protein peptide concentrated solution is carried out lyophilize or spray drying treatment, obtains wheat protein Gly-His-Lys.
The molecular weight distribution of embodiment 2, wheat protein peptide detects
The measuring method of the molecular weight distribution of wheat protein peptide adopts high performance gel filtration chromatography, test result shows that the relative molecular mass of wheat protein peptide provided by the invention mainly concentrates on small-molecular peptides and the aminoacid mixture of 0-1000Da, and little peptide content is more than 70%.
The preparation of comparative example 1-3, wheat protein peptide
According to the enzyme reaction condition described in table 1, by method described in embodiment 1, carry out the preparation of wheat protein peptide.

Calculate the content mainly concentrating on the small-molecular peptides of 0-1000Da by the wheat protein peptide Middle molecule quality prepared by the reaction conditions of each comparative example, result shows, according to comparative example 1-3 reaction conditions prepared by the little peptide content of wheat protein peptide be followed successively by 44%, 42%, 36%.The preparation method of the wheat protein peptide that these data show described in embodiment 1 is better than comparative example 1-3.
The hypotensive pharmacodynamics test of embodiment 3, wheat protein peptide
The hypotensive pharmacodynamics merit of wheat protein peptide is verified by the test experience of Zinc metallopeptidase Zace1 (ACE) inhibit activities.
(1) preparation of reagent and testing sample solution
The preparation of ACE solution: 1UACE be dissolved in 2ml0.1mol/L borate buffer (pH8.3, containing 0.4mol/LNaCl) and get final product.
The preparation of HHL solution: get HHL appropriate, dissolves with 0.1mol/L borate buffer (pH8.3, containing 0.4mol/LNaCl) and is made into 5mmol/LHHL solution.
The preparation of urobenzoic acid reference liquid: get urobenzoic acid standard substance appropriate, be made into the urobenzoic acid reference liquid of different concns with 0.1mol/L borate buffer (pH8.3, containing 0.4mol/LNaCl).
The preparation of wheat protein peptide sample: wheat protein peptide prepared by the wheat protein peptide of Example 1 preparation, comparative example 1-3 is appropriate, dissolves mixing, be made into the sample solution of different concns with 0.1mol/L borate buffer (pH8.3, containing 0.4mol/LNaCl).
(2) enzyme reaction
Get the wheat protein peptide sample solution 15 μ L of different concns, add the ACE solution of 15 μ L, add 50 μ LHHL solution after 37 DEG C of water bath heat preservation 3min and start reaction, react 30min under 37 DEG C of conditions after, add 100 μ L1.0mol/LHCl solution termination reactions; Use 15 μ L0.1mol/L borate buffers (pH8.3, containing 0.4mol/LNaCl) to replace wheat protein peptide sample solution, as blank group simultaneously.
(3) HPLC analyzing and testing result
Above-mentioned enzyme reaction solution is carried out HPLC analysis after 0.45 μm of membrane filtration.Determined wavelength: 228nm; Mobile phase A is water (containing 0.05% trifluoroacetic acid), and Mobile phase B is acetonitrile (containing 0.05% trifluoroacetic acid); Flow velocity 0.4ml/min; Column temperature 30 DEG C.
(4) interpretation
The calculating of ACE inhibiting rate:
ACE inhibiting rate (%)=(a-b)/a × 100%
In formula, a is the peak area of blank group urobenzoic acid; B is the peak area of sample sets urobenzoic acid.
ACE inhibiting rate experiment and HPLC analytical results display, wheat protein peptide sample solution concentration and ACE inhibiting rate linear, increasing namely along with wheat protein peptide concentration, its ACE inhibiting rate also raises; The IC of the ACE suppression of wheat protein peptide prepared by embodiment 1 50for 5.24mg/ml; The IC of the ACE suppression of wheat protein peptide prepared by comparative example 1-3 50be followed successively by 2.84mg/ml, 2.45mg/ml, 2.01mg/ml.
The analgesia pharmacodynamics test of embodiment 4, wheat protein peptide
The wheat protein peptide adopting embodiment 1 to prepare, tests the impact of the mouse threshold of pain, investigates the analgesic activity of medicine of the present invention.Specific experiment process is as follows:
Get female mice, body weight 18 ~ 22g.Its normal pain threshold surveyed by the hot plate before experiment mouse being placed in 55 ± 0.2 DEG C of pain threshold detectors, and lick with mouse the index that metapedes required time (second) occurs for the threshold of pain, all threshold of pain are all given it up more than 30 seconds or lower than 5 seconds or leaper.Get the mouse of threshold of pain between 5 ~ 30 seconds 60, body weight 20.0 ± 0.9g, often only survey its normal pain threshold secondary, get its average as the normal pain threshold before this mouse administration, animal is divided at random 4 experimental group, often organize 10, comprise blank group, the dosage using the wheat protein peptide of embodiment 1 is respectively 100mg/kg, 50mg/kg, three groups of 25mg/kg, each group of equal gastric infusion, control group gives equal-volume distilled water, once a day, continuous 5 days, after last administration 30 minutes, the threshold of pain of every treated animal is respectively surveyed once when 90 minutes, and compare with control group, carry out statistical procedures, the results are shown in Table 2.
